1999 Audi RS4 vs. 2007 Audi TT
To start off, 2007 Audi TT is newer by 8 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1999 Audi RS4.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1999 Audi RS4 would be higher. At 3,189 cc (6 cylinders), 2007 Audi TT is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1999 Audi RS4 (250 HP @ 6100 RPM) has 3 more horse power than 2007 Audi TT. (247 HP @ 6300 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1999 Audi RS4 should accelerate faster than 2007 Audi TT.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1999 Audi RS4 weights approximately 130 kg more than 2007 Audi TT.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are four wheel drive (4WD) - it offers better handling, traction, and control in all driving conditions compared with front wheel drive or r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
Compare all specifications:
1999 Audi RS4 | 2007 Audi TT | |
Make | Audi | Audi |
Model | RS4 | TT |
Year Released | 1999 | 2007 |
Body Type | Sedan | Convertible |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2671 cc | 3189 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| V |
Horse Power | 250 HP | 247 HP |
Engine RPM | 6100 RPM | 6300 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 81.1 mm | 84.1 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 86.4 mm | 95.9 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.0:1 | 11.3:1 |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 4.9 seconds | 5.9 seconds |
Drive Type | 4WD |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 2 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1620 kg | 1490 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4530 mm | 4050 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1810 mm | 1850 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1390 mm | 1360 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2610 mm | 2470 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 62 L | 60 L |
